Help with Apex Trigger to pull Account Child ID into another Account related custom object based on field value
I'm still reallly new to triggers. I have 2 custom objects, "Work_Order__c" and "OrderProject__c", Work Order is a child of Account and Order Project is just related to Account with a look up field.
Order Project and Work Order are also related. I have a related list for Work Order in the Order Project object. So Work Orders are created from an Order Project.
I created a field in Order Project called "Installatin_WO__c". I need this field to be populated with the "Name" of the Work Order in the related list found in the Order Project that has the Work_Order_Type__c of "Installation".
I've only ever successfully created one trigger before and it is very similar to what I want to accomplish here, but I'm running into a couple of errors so I think I may be lacking understanding....
Below is what I have and the 2 error messages I have are:
Line: 9 Name, Work_Order_Type__c from Work_Order__c Where Work_Order_Type__c
^
ERROR at Row:1:Column:60
Didn't understand relationship 'Work_Order__c' in FROM part of query call. If you are attempting to use a custom relationship, be sure to append the '__r' after the custom relationship name. Please reference your WSDL or the describe call for the appropriate names.
AND
Line 17: Variable does not exist: WO
Any help correcting this would be greatly appreciated!!

trigger PM_WO_Installation on OrderProject__c (before insert, before update) { set<Id> AccountIds = new set<Id>(); for (OrderProject__c pm: trigger.new) { AccountIds.add(pm.Account_ID__c); } map<Id, Account> AccountWOMap = new map<Id, Account>(); list<Account> AccWOs = new list<Account>(); AccWOs = [Select Id, Name, (Select Id, Name, Work_Order_Type__c from Work_Order__c Where Work_Order_Type__c = 'Installation') from Account where Id IN : AccountIds]; for(Account acc : AccWOs){ AccountWOMap.put(acc.Id, acc); } for (OrderProject__c pm: trigger.new) { if(pm.Installation_WO__c == null){ Account Acc = AccountWOMap.get(pm.Account_ID__c); if(Acc != null){ List<Work_Order__c> WO = new list<Work_Order__c>(Acc.WO); if(WO.size() == 1){ pm.Installation_WO__c = WO[0].Id; } } } } }
Use this code Work_Orders__r is correct
